  • Wisdom 2:24

    Genesis calls the tempter only 'the serpent'; the Book of Wisdom, written before Christ, names him the devil. Pitre uses this (with the Life of Adam and Eve) to show that first-century Jews already read Genesis 3 as the devil's assault on the woman (p 25). That is the bridge to Revelation 12:9, where the dragon is 'that ancient serpent, called the Devil and Satan,' at war with the Woman.
